Transaction e58205646558dee290599ee2e52ef9f38db985e9e81d5324a42db0e1d0521777
2 Input
2 Outputs
- e58205646558dee290599ee2e52ef9f38db985e9e81d5324a42db0e1d0521777:0
- e58205646558dee290599ee2e52ef9f38db985e9e81d5324a42db0e1d0521777:1
value 201143
address 1LuHbZFwKXv8xjrFHot7MVFGM6mJnmbQt1
value 19580000
address 1AKGoJtnedvnNCrYb5D9XKSvQb7PhfUG5m